Fully Protected Transformer, LabVolt Series 3 © Festo Didactic General Description The Fully Protected Transformer is fitted with three discrete windings. Any winding can be used as either a primary or a secondary, which increases the number of laboratory applications. Due to its numerous taps, the Fully Protected Transformer can be used with many different input and output voltages. For this reason, it can be used for impedance matching and other transformer experimentations. By using multiple Fully Protected Transformers, students can explore transformer phasing, distribution transformers, open- and closed-delta transformer configurations, delta-wye, wye-delta, wye-wye, and delta-delta connections. Other specialized transformer connections, such as Scott (three-phase to two-phase), three-phase to six-phase, and zig-zag connections are also possible. Furthermore, resettable fuses are used to protect the windings. The Fully Protected Transformer is mounted in a half-size EMS module. The primaries and secondaries are terminated on the module faceplate to 4 mm color-coded safety sockets and are identified by schematic symbol, terminal number, voltage and current. Specifications Parameter Value Rating (Coil 1) Voltage 120 V ac Current 0.5 A Rating (Coil 2) Voltage 208 V ac Current 0.3 A Taps 50% and 86.6% Rating (Coil 3) Voltage 120 V ac Current 0.5 A Tap 50% Circuit-Protection Type 6 resettable fuses Physical Characteristics Dimensions (H x W x D) 154 x 287 x 410 mm (6.1 x 11.3 x 16.1 in) Net Weight 6.5 kg (14.3 lb)
